If you are on SUSE 9.3 and downloaded the latest Gtk# development
release, this is an important note for you.

We've decided that we do *not* want to package 2.5.x for now, and that
the only Gtk# 2 version we will provide rpms for is 1.9.x. This means
that you have a package of gtk# on your computer that is newer (in
version number) than the ones we will be providing in the future.

To fix this, you need to do the following:

rug rm gtk-sharp2
rug ref
rug in gtk-sharp2

If you want to do this without using rug, you can also do:

rpm -Uhv --oldpackage <LOCATION OF 1.9.x RPM>

You can download the 1.9.x rpm from our website, which is now updated.

PS: RPM know-it-alls might comment "hey, just set an epoch". I did not
want to do that, because it will complicate things for people using
distros that ship rpms for gtk#2 (like SUSE will in the future), for
those using the DAG repo, etc.
